The Water Conservation Garden has been designed to demonstrate that beautiful gardens can be colorful and vibrant without heavy applications of water or chemicals. The future three-acre garden, located east of the of the Fragrance Garden and north of the Children’s Garden, will feature drought-resistant native plants and non-invasive exotic specimens from around the world.

Residential landscapes consume the majority of Utah’s municipal water, and, as the second driest state in the nation, this level of water consumption is not sustainable. Through beautiful plant displays, well-designed garden spaces, and effective interpretive signage, the Water Conservation Garden will prove how easy and vastly rewarding it can be for people to landscape and maintain water-wise gardens at their homes and businesses.
